Jean Genet (December 19, 1910 – April 15, 1986) was a prominent and controversial French writer and later a political activist. In his early life, he was a vagabond and petty criminal. He eventually turned to writing and produced a variety of works, including novels, plays, poems, and essays. Some of his notable works include "Querelle de Brest," "The Thief's Journal," "Our Lady of the Flowers," "The Balcony," "The Blacks," and "The Maids."
